AT THERMISTOR
The AT thermistor is a high-precision thermal
sensing device featuring an extremely small
B-value tolerance and resistance.
When used as a temperature gauge, the AT
thermistor requires no adjustment between
the control circuit and the sensor.
This insures a temperature precision of 60.38
C.
Temperature indicators and control instruments
are now available for use with the thermistor.

*1 R25 : Rated zero-power resistance value at 258C.
*2 B value : determined by rated zero-power resistance at 258C and 858C.
*3 Time when thermistor temperature reaches 63.2% of the temperature difference. The value is measured in the air.
